如何以编程方式将垂直滚动条添加到组合框

时间:2014-06-27 13:09:33

标签: c# .net silverlight combobox silverlight-5.0

我正在使用silverlight,我的组合框是这样的:

ComboBox cb = new ComboBox();

假设它已经包含仅在单击组合框时可见的项目。

我希望在显示其项目时以编程方式添加垂直滚动条(或滑块)。在silverlight中是否有任何内置属性或我是否需要使用滚动条或滑块?

3 个答案:

答案 0 :(得分:2)

ScrollViewer.VerticalScrollbarVisibility的内置属性。将其值设置为Visible

更多阅读this

答案 1 :(得分:1)

您可以尝试更改dropdownheight属性。

cb.DropDownHeight = cb.ItemHeight * 5;

这是一次只能查看5个项目

答案 2 :(得分:0)

您可以转到属性:

enter image description here

然后在此处设置您指定的高度。